Tripura: Hidden ganja worth Rs. 82 Lakh recovered from forest areas

 | 

ANI | Sepahijala (Tripura), Nov 19, 2018

Police recovered 1643 kg of cannabis form Tripura's Sepahijala on November 18. The cannabis were kept in 46 plastic barrels and hidden in forest areas near the border of Kalamchora.

As per reports, the total cannabis recovered is worth Rs 82 Lakh.

Sub-Divisional Police Officer (SDPO) Sonamura Rajdeep Deb, who led the operation, said, "It was a 24-hour-long operation in the terrain which was very difficult and different. It was only possible due to the cooperation of all. The altitude is higher and finding out the barrels was a herculean task. A total of 46 drums have been recovered and the investigation is still on."

He further added that it was a joint operation of the police consisting of various police personnel's from Amtali, Srinagar and Kalamchora and the 7th battalion TSR

The massive search operation was conducted manually and also with the help of JCB for digging and recovered around 1643 kg of dry ganja with a market price around Rs 82 lakh.
